Thriving as a Pharmacy Graduate in Malaysia: Career Options

Graduating from pharmacy school marks the beginning of an exciting journey in Malaysia's dynamic healthcare sector. Aspiring pharmacists have a wide array of career options.

Beyond the traditional role of dispensing medications, pharmacists play increasingly diverse roles in patient care, drug therapy management, and public health initiatives. Several popular career choices for pharmacy graduates include:

  • Serving in retail pharmacies
  • Being part of hospital pharmacy teams
  • Specializing in areas like oncology, infectious diseases, or cardiology
  • Participating in pharmaceutical research and development
  • Leveraging their knowledge in teaching and academia

Continuous skill development is essential for pharmacists to remain competitive of the ever-evolving healthcare landscape. The Malaysian pharmacy profession offers numerous opportunities for growth and achievement.

Pharmacist Horizons: A Journey Across Borders

The pharmaceutical industry presents exciting challenges on a global scale. For pharmacists seeking growth, international careers offer unique experiences. Many countries worldwide have increasing needs for skilled pharmacists, creating abundant prospects for those eager to explore.

  • A multitude of reasons contribute to the growing requirement for international pharmacy professionals. Among these are an aging population, increasing healthcare expenses, and advancements in pharmaceutical research and development.
  • Global pharmacists often focus on areas such as clinical pharmacy, regulatory affairs, or drug development. They often find themselves serving hospitals, pharmacies, pharmaceutical companies, or government agencies.

Embarking on an international pharmacy career requires careful consideration. It involves understanding the licensing requirements of the target country, as well as adjusting to a new culture and way of life.
